In the United States, asbestos is widely used in a variety of products. It was employed in many industries because of its affordability, durability, and fire resistance. Unfortunately, asbestos companies were aware about the dangers of exposure but hid the facts. Asbestos victims deserve compensation for the harm they caused by these companies.

Many asbestos-related companies were faced with a lot of lawsuits by victims and eventually had to go bankrupt. In the aftermath, they set up bankruptcy trusts that victims can claim from for compensation. A mesothelioma lawyer can assist clients who are seeking compensation from these trusts by explaining the areas where they were exposed and the manufacturers responsible for their exposure.

A mesothelioma case can seek compensatory damages for a victim's losses, including medical bills, lost income and the loss of a loved one. Additionally, a mesothelioma lawsuit may also include a wrongful death claim for the family member who passed away from the disease.
